I've made two edits so far. You can pick them up at ITG Freak if you're so inclined. Next time I'm at PP (possibly this weekend) I'll bring my memory card with these edits.
Disconnected::PARANOiD (8')
Classic DDR style step design meets new-skool ITG music in this tribute to the PARANOiA series.
Delirium::HARPERT (9')
This edit blends the official HARD and EXPERT steps to bridge the gap for players who want to try the tricky parts of Delirium EXPERT but can't yet do a 16th note run.
